Data gathered: When 249Labs collects data from you it is because you are voluntarily submitting Registration data to us in order to register as a user of 249Labs websites. In addition, 249Labs collects other data including IP address, geolocation information and other technology information. This data is used to manage and improve the 249Labs websites, track usage, and for security purposes.

 

Cookies: Cookies are small bits of information that 249Labs could place on your device. 249Labs can use cookies to identify your browser or store user’s preferences. Data in cookies may be read to authenticate user sessions or provide other services.

 

A pixel tag is a tiny image inserted in a webpage and used to record the number and types of views for that page. 249Labs may allow third party pixel tags to be present on 249Labs websites for purposes of advertising, providing services or data and statistics collection.
